REAR AXLE HUB BOLT > REPLACEMENT

1. REMOVE REAR WHEEL


2. REMOVE REAR DISC BRAKE CALIPER ASSEMBLY

  1. Remove the 2 bolts and separate rear disc brake caliper assembly.

    NOTICE:
    Use a string or other device to keep the brake caliper from hanging down.



3. REMOVE REAR DISC

  1. Put matchmarks on the rear disc and the axle hub.

  1. Release the parking brake, and remove the rear disc.

    HINT:
    If the disc cannot be removed easily, turn and press firmly the shoe adjuster until the wheel comes free.



4. REMOVE REAR AXLE HUB BOLT

  1. Temporarily install the 2 nuts and washers to the rear axle hub bolt as shown in the illustration.

  1. Using SST and a brass bar or an equivalent to hold the hub and bearing assembly, remove the rear axle hub bolt.



5. INSTALL REAR AXLE HUB BOLT

  1. Install a washer and nut to a new bolt, as shown in the illustration.

  1. Using a brass bar or an equivalent to hold the hub and bearing assembly, install the rear axle hub bolt by tightening the nut.



6. INSTALL REAR DISC

  1. Aligning the matchmarks, install the rear disc.

    HINT:
    When replacing the rear disc with a new one, select the installation position where the rear disc has the minimum runout.



7. INSTALL REAR DISC BRAKE CALIPER ASSEMBLY

  1. Install the rear disc brake caliper assembly with the 2 bolts to the rear axle carrier.

    Torque:
    78 N*m{ 795 kgf*cm , 58 ft.*lbf }



8. INSTALL REAR WHEEL

Torque:
103 N*m{ 1,050 kgf*cm , 76 ft.*lbf }
